BYRE Description

Under normal circumstances, the fund invests at least 80% of its net assets, plus any borrowings for investment purposes, in securities of companies principally engaged in the real estate industry at the time of purchase. It invests primarily in equity securities of U.S. companies, including those of small companies. The fund is non-diversified.

HOMZ Description The investment seeks to track the performance, before fees and expenses, of the Hoya Capital Housing 100TM Index. The index is a rules-based index composed of 100 companies that collectively represent the performance of the U.S. residential housing industry. The index is designed to track total spending on housing and housing-related services across the U.S. The fund attempts to invest all, or substantially all, of its assets in the component securities that make up the index. Under normal circumstances, at least 80% of the fund’s total assets (exclusive of any collateral held from securities lending) will be invested in the component securities of the index.
